Playground Tips for Vulnerable Legisators, Vol. 54

When you vote for a state budget that increases landfill tipping fees by 255%, maybe think about whether you ever cut any television ads that expressly opposed increasing fees for garbage.





"Now Madison has passed the buck in the form of a new garbage fee. You know, our legislators like to talk about cutting taxes, but all they ever do is keep on spending." - Gordon Hintz, v.2006

I wonder what Gordon Hintz, v.2009 has to say about the earlier version. Maybe he'll tell the City of Oshkosh to go look for $140,000 on the money tree out behind City Hall. Hypocrite much?
